6B06301 Cybersecurity
Core subjects: mathematics, computer science.
Threshold score: 85.
Objective of Educational Program
Preparation of competitive bachelors in the field of cybersecurity, able to make decisions, analysis, justification, application of information security methods in solving complex specialized problems and practical problems in professional activities.
List of a specialist’s positions
- Information Security Operations Center Specialist;
- Information Security specialist in communication systems;
- Information Security specialist in communication systems;
- Analyst and tester of computer networks and systems security;
- Engineer-programmer in the field of information security;
- IS Auditor;
- Administrator of databases, computer networks and infrastructure.
Learning outcomes of Educational Program
- Developing of secure server-client web and mobile applications.
- Realizing basic network communication between devices, calculating and applying addressing schemes, and configuring network devices.
- Demonstrating knowledge about the architecture of computer systems, and managing operating systems.
- Using national and international standards of information security in organizations.
- Applying practical programming skills and explaining the general methodological basics of program development, compiling system programs for device drivers, interfacing modules with non-standard equipment, and programming microcontrollers.
- Explaining and understanding the legal basis of the Republic of Kazakhstan and other countries, as well as standardization and certification procedures in the field of information security.
- Developing an information security policy for an enterprise, applying project management tools at various stages of the project development life cycle, performing a qualitative and quantitative risk assessment of projects, determining the effectiveness of the project taking into account environmental safety; critically evaluating and interpreting information in the field of cyber security, economics, and law.
- Application of data protection technology in computer systems and networks.
- Designing the topology of printed circuit boards, structural and technological modules of the first level using packages of application programs, analyzing microprocessor devices, and using tools for debugging and testing embedded systems.
- Analyzing the security of hosts and conducting monitoring.
- Using technical means and software services of network security to ensure the continuity of the business process.
- Independently analyzing modern sources, drawing conclusions, arguing them, and making decisions based on the given information.
- Systemic understanding of the role of personality and events in the formation of the current situation; the ability to critically evaluate and position actions concerning complex social processes taking into account historical factors.
- Being able to express ideas and arguments on the subject of information technologies in writing and orally, speaking in front of an audience, and defending a point of view in the state, English, and international languages.
- Ability to purposefully use various means of physical culture to preserve and strengthen health.
